Faq about best fabric for jackets:

1:What is the best fabric for jackets?

The best fabric for jackets includes wool, leather, denim, and polyester blends, offering durability, warmth, and style.

2:What material is best for winter jackets?

Insulated materials like down, fleece, and synthetic fibers are ideal for winter jackets, providing excellent warmth and comfort.

3:Are waterproof fabrics good for jackets?

Yes, waterproof fabrics like Gore-Tex and nylon are excellent for jackets, ensuring protection against rain and wind.

4:What is the most breathable fabric for jackets?

Natural fabrics like cotton and linen, along with technical fabrics like softshell, offer great breathability for jackets.

5:Can I use cotton for jackets?

Yes, cotton is suitable for lightweight jackets, providing comfort and style, but may lack insulation in colder conditions.

6:What is the best fabric for a casual jacket?

Denim and canvas are popular choices for casual jackets, offering a relaxed look and durability.

7:How important is the fabric weight for jackets?

Fabric weight affects warmth and durability; heavier fabrics are better for colder weather, while lighter ones suit milder climates.
